SMA Series Pneumatic Portable Bevelers Covington, KY (November 11, 2009) - Saar Hartmetall USA introduces the Gerima SMA series of pneumatic portable edge-milling tools to the North American market. These lightweight and durable portable beveling tools utilize an Atlas Copco pneumatic motor and index-able carbide inserts, in various coatings, to mill a beveled edge or radius edge on a wide variety of materials including: mild steel, structural steel, stainless steel, nickel, aluminum, copper or plastic and other high alloy content material of any thickness. Saar-Hartmetall USA offers four models of pneumatic portable milling tools: The SMA 20-P can bevel a 30°, 45° or 60° angle up to a 10 mm depth and mill either a 2 or 3 mm radius edge. The SMA 40-P extends the capability of the SMA 20-P with a range of any bevel angle between 10° and 80° up to a 15 mm depth and can mill a 2, 3 or 4 mm radius edge. The SMA 60-P and can bevel any bevel angle between 10° – 80° up to a 20 mm width in steel and 30 mm width in aluminum and can mill between 2 – 6 mm radius edges in most any material. The SMA 80-P extends the capability of the SMA 60-P by producing bevels up to 20 mm width in steel and 40 mm width in aluminum and can mill between 2 – 6 mm radius edges in most any material. All SMA series portable milling tools are specially designed to mill contoured edges and cutouts smoothly and efficiently with no vibration or chatter. All SMA series bevellers offer infinitely adjustable depth control with either a pneumatic, 110V or 230V motor. In addition, the SMA series tools can produce either upper or lower bevels or radius edges. Accessories for the SMA (sold separately) include a clad removal adapter and a six-axis articulating arm to counteract torque reaction and operator fatigue.

Introducing the MMP Series of Portable Mechanical Pipe Bevelers
(September 1, 2009) - The MMP series of mechanical Pipe Bevelers offer a quick and easy way to bevel pipe and tube segments. With reliability and repeatability, the MMP Series pipe beveler clamps the part in place while rotating the cutting tool around the outside circumference of the part. The result is a milled edge with no serrations or burn residue. The MMP series matches the proper pipe diameter with the proper clamping frame size (up to 720 mm or 28 inches). Each clamping frame can hold a fixed range of pipe diameters.. The MMP is capable of beveling pipe ends of steel, stainless steel or aluminum. Bevel widths of up to 30 mm are achievable. All models include variable speed control for milling head and offer manual feed or an optional variable speed drive motor. In addition, an optional adjustable height tripod stand and rail system is available upon request. |

COVINGTON, KY ( September 18, 2008) - Saar Hartmetall USA provides a cost effective solution for edge prep of tube holes in tube sheet. The SMA portable milling tool is ideal for cutting a chamfer up to 15mm or radius cuts up to 6mm in tube sheet holes. “The machine’s design is much like a woodworking router utilizing depth control and a guide bearing to prevent gouging allowing the operator to make a controlled cut, accurately and comfortably, along a cutout or contour,” says David Schreiner, Saar Hartmetall Product Line Manager for Beveling Tools. The SMA Series is lightweight and durable, and operates with little or no chatter. It utilizes indexable carbide inserts in various coatings and mills carbon steel, stainless steel, alloy steel and aluminum. It is designed to mill contoured or straight edges and cutouts and has adjustable depth control. The SMA can chamfer up to 15 mm width and cuts radius edges from 2 mm to 6 mm. The SMA accepts mill heads between 10o to 80o and is equipped with variable speed 110V motors of either 1.75 Hp or 2.75 Hp. Successful Stripback Application is Not Accidental with SHMUSA HOUSTON, TX (May 16, 2008) - Chicago Bridge & Iron (CBI) in its Houston facility commissioned Saar-Hartmetall USA LLC to assist them with a beveling problem that has proven to be a unique application discovery for our beveling tool products. CBI tank manufacturing facility welds large segments of roll-bonded clad metal plate. During the manufacturing process, some of this clad material must be stripped-back to assure a smooth and safe weld. Using a Gerima beveling tool, the welder can now easily walk the tool around the 40 foot plate and remove material safely and efficiently. CB&I and Saar-Hartmetall formed a team to make a slight engineering adaptation on the handheld SMA beveling machines to meet this need for CBI. It has proven to be a helpful technique for several other clients.
